HeatherHarris16 I start out by saying that I quite enjoyed all the Twilight movies and Vampires Suck as well. Watching this movie was a complete joke! The humour in this movie could not be classified as humour AT ALL!! The farting and pooping jokes were grossly exaggerated, and quite juvenile. I did not laugh one time during the first half of the movie, and got quite tired of even trying to enjoy it that I turned it off half way through. It was a very sad attempt at a parody. I have NEVER watched a parody that even came close to being this disappointing. My rating is a 2/10 and that is being quite generous indeed. If you are planning to watch this movie I would NOT recommend it for anyone other then youths because I'm sure they are the only people that would find that "brand" of joke funny.

Tony Heck "This is all because of me...I'm the center of the...me, me, me!!!" This is a spoof of the "Twilight" series. Spoofing parts of all 4 movies as well as many others. I have to start by saying that I am not a "Twilight" fan at all. I thought "Breaking Dawn - Part 1" was OK but the other ones I fell asleep in. I open with that to say that I would rather watch a marathon of all of them before watching this again. Most spoofs add parts of other movies in a spot where they make sense. This one felt like in the middle of a scene they were like...put this in, most of the time it didn't make sense. During a fight scene all of Johnny Depp's characters come out for no apparent reason. I thought that "Vampires Suck" was OK, but this was not. The only good thing is the very end when they show actual peoples reactions to watching trailers for ""Eclipse" and I only cracked a smile at that part. Overall, unless you like watching people fart and poop a lot I would avoid this one. I did however think the fact that they made Jacob a fat guy was kinda neat. This is not a good movie at all though. I give it a D+.
